CAPE CORAL, Fla. (WINK) – Cape Coral’s new $225 million yacht club is coming, but how it’s being paid for is still up in the air.
At Wednesday’s city meeting, the city council was candid that they don’t yet have a plan for its funding.
The city council told staff they would like to consider a phased approach in which not everything is built at once.
Council member Bill Steinke asked staff how much it would cost if it were to go to the taxpayers and everyone were responsible for its rebuild. City staff said it could cost around $900 per parcel or unit.
Council member Rachel Kaduk suggested taking another route.
“To me, government needs to get back to the basics. We provide infrastructure, public spaces, ensure public safety, and provide recreational green open space. So, to me, we keep the pier, we keep the beach, and we put a ‘for sale’ sign up,” said Kaduk.
For now, the City Manager said they will work on a financial plan, and once they have one, we will let you know.
